Despite the film being a combination of scary, sad and heartwarming all at the same time, the film still has room for comedy moments.
  • The Woman from the City dancing while giving the man her description of the city, and trying to convince him to come with her there.
  • As dramatic as the scene is, the scene where the man gets second thoughts about killing his wife also has him throw his arms over his face, to indicate the exact moment he turned in, which can be funny for some viewers.
  • During the couple's stroll, the two of them were imagining they were invulnerable to dangerous traffic they navigate through, and then they appeared in a wooded country field with beautiful blooming flowers and kissed.
    • Then when they snap back to reality, the duo realized they were standing in the middle of the road, blocking off multiple vehicles trying to pass (as pictured on the right). Complete a close-up of a foot slamming a car's brake pedal, a tram stopping suddenly and jolting passengers, horses bring reigned back, and an out-of-control bicyclist falling off when he can't brake in time. Leading to the drivers and riders yelling at the two of them to move. So much for the "silent" in "silent film".
  • The Wife acting immaturely refusing to have her headlocks cut, when the barber tried to cut her hair.
  • The Man and the Wife playfully teasing each other when they were waiting for their picture.
    • The photographer caught the two of them kissing in that photograph.
  • The scene in the Amusement Park where a piglet gets loose from a game booth, and causes commotion all over the park.
    • The Man catching the piglet after it consumed some alcohol and got drunk.
